1995 Buick Riviera vs. 1982 Skoda L
To start off, 1995 Buick Riviera is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1982 Skoda L.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1982 Skoda L would be higher. At 3,791 cc (6 cylinders), 1995 Buick Riviera is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1995 Buick Riviera (202 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 158 more horse power than 1982 Skoda L. (44 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1995 Buick Riviera should accelerate faster than 1982 Skoda L.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1995 Buick Riviera weights approximately 875 kg more than 1982 Skoda L.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 1995 Buick Riviera (313 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 239 more torque (in Nm) than 1982 Skoda L. (74 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1995 Buick Riviera will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1982 Skoda L.
